Tunicamycin X
Tunicamycin X (Tunicamycin 17:1) is a nucleoside Antibiotic. Tunicamycin X is isolated from Streptomyces xinghaiensis SCSIO S15077. Tunicamycin X acts as a growth inhibitor against bacteria and fungi. Tunicamycin X inhibits the growth of Bacillus thuringiensis strains. Tunicamycin X inhibits the growth of Candida albicans strains.

Biological Activity
Tunicamycin X potently inhibits the growth of Bacillus thuringiensis BT01 (MIC = 0.063 μg/mL) and Bacillus thuringiensis W102 (MIC = 0.016 μg/mL)[1].
Tunicamycin X moderately inhibits the growth of Candida albicans ATCC 96901 (MIC = 16 μg/mL) and Candida albicans CMCC (F) 98001 (MIC = 8.0 μg/mL)[1].
